# Troubleshooting
|
|
|
|
There is a possibility for something to go wrong while trying to deploy your own instance of movie-web. This page will contain common issues people come across while self-hosting and their solutions.
|
|
|
|
|
|
## "Failed to find media, try again!" while searching
|
|
|
|
This is likely a misconfigured TMDB api key. Verify that TMDB isn't working by going to `/admin` or `/#/admin`. Then clicking `Test TMDB`.
|
|
|
|
If it succeeds, the TMDB api key is correct and it will be a different issue.
|
|
|
|
If it does not work. Recheck your TMDB api key. **Make sure its the READ api key, not the normal api key.**
|
|
|
|
|
|
## Everything I try to watch fails
|
|
|
|
This is likely a misconfigured worker. Verify that the workers are the issue by going to `/admin` or `/#/admin`. Then clicking `Test workers`.
|
|
|
|
You should have at least 1 worker registered.
|
|
|
|
If any worker fails the test, you should double check its URL and double check if the worker has the correct code.
|
|
|
|
|
|
## I can't make an account or login
|
|
|
|
This is likely misconfigured or broken backend. Verify the backend by going to `/admin` or `/#/admin`. Then clicking `Test backend`.
|
|
|
|
It should give you the name that you have configured as backend with the latest version of the backend.
|
|
|
|
If the test gives you an error, your backend URL configuration option likely has a typo.
|
|
|
|
If the version is not the latest version, you should update your backend instance.
|
|
|
|
If the name and description of the results don't match your own instance, make sure you have your backend URL set correctly.

## I updated from version 3 to version 4 but still see the old version
|
|
|
|
This is likely that you haven't installed the PWA version of movie-web. Please read the [upgrade guide](../3.client/5.upgrade.md)
